Atrioventricular (AV) valve
valve between the atrium and ventricle
semilunar valves
valves located at the exits of the heart
SA, sinoatrial node
pacemaker for heart, located in the right atrium
AV, atrioventricular node,
relay point for nerve impulses in heart, located in wall between right atrium and ventricle
endothelium
simgle layer of cells providing a smooth surface for low resistance to blood flow
erythrocytes
red blood cells
platelets
pieces of cells involved in clotting
leukocytes
white blood cells
pluripotent stem cells
stem cells that develop into all blood cells and platelets
erythropoietin (kidneys)
hormone that stimulates the production of erythrocytes
fibrinogen
inactive form of clotting agent
fibrin
active form of sealing agent
thrombus
when a clot forms in a blood vessel as a result of fibrin and platelet coagulation and clumping
low-density lipoproteins (LDL\'s)
bad cholesterol
High-density lipoproteins
good cholesterol
